Israel’s counter-strike plans against Iran are ready — and American officials expect the attack to happen before the US election, according to a report.
A retaliatory strike from Israel — in response to Iran’s massive ballistic missile barrage against the Jewish state earlier this month — could put the growing conflict in the Middle East front and center for US voters before they head to the polls on Nov. 5.
A source told CNN that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u closely follows US politics and that the timing of Israel’s military response is not directly tied to the US election, because he’s worried about the political implications for Israel.
Israel’s strike on Iran would be done in a way to avoid the “political interference in the US elections,” another source familiar with the matter told the Washington Post on Tuesday.
